Food Trucks Return to PacPali Village Second Annual Holiday Eat & Greet

Food trucks will take over Antioch, Swarthmore and Sunset for this new Pacific Palisades community tradition.

Local business owners in Pacific Palisades banded together for the second annual Village Holiday Eat & Greet starting at 5 p.m. Friday.

The event is organized by the Pacific Palisades Chamber of Commerce. Participating businesses include Bentons, BOCA, Denise Carolyn among others on Swarthmore Avenue, Antioch Street and Sunset Boulevard. Stores will be staying open until at least 9 p.m. Friday night to encourage local shopping and supporting small business.

Participating food trucks include Baby’s Badass Burgers, Border Grill, Counsin’s Maine Lobster, George’s Greek, Greasy Weiner, The grilled Cheese Truck and Palazzolo’s.
